 The first one is a BNSF Dash 9 (Or SD-80). For those of you that dont know,
the BNSF stands for 'Burlington Northern Santa Fe'. BNSF's Locomotives usually operated on the American Marias Pass moving heavy freight on a 70 Mile route spanning the distance between Shelby and Whitefish.

This one is the UP Big Boy. This train usually runs on the Union Pacific Railroad which spans the United States of America from East to West. This train is most commonly used to pull immensley heavy loads of coal, and other freight along the spectacular route. I spent 4-5 hours building this.
